Air India Express Is Launching Seven New Flights From Delhi

All will be live by November 1, 2025.

Connecting the Nation’s Capital with More Cities

Air India Express has confirmed that it will link Delhi, one of its biggest hubs in India, with seven new cities across the country with direct flights. The list includes Goa Dabolim, Imphal, Lucknow, Port Blair (Sri Vijaya Puram), Amritsar, Jodhpur, and Udaipur. Bookings for all the newly announced services are open on Air India Express’s official website and mobile application. Getting those reserved through authorised third-party channels is also possible. Earlier this month, the airline announced a service to Goa Dabolim from Indore.

When will the New Routes go live?

The low-cost carrier will begin nonstop services to Goa Dabolim, Imphal, Lucknow, and Port Blair on October 26, 2025. The table below gives the details:

The table indicates that although Air India Express will operate daily flights from Delhi to Port Blair, the return flights will be available only on four days. That’s not the case, as the timings of the return services on the remaining three days will differ starting October 28, 2025, as mentioned in the table below, along with the launch of a thrice-weekly service between Amritsar and India’s capital.

Starting November 1, 2025, Air India Express will operate daily return flights between Delhi and Jodhpur, as well as between Delhi and Udaipur. Here are the details:

Expanding Operations Quickly

Air India Express is on a network expansion spree. In recent weeks, it has announced new routes from two of its biggest hubs in India, Delhi and Bengaluru. For instance, on November 1, 2025, the airline will also launch direct flights to Jodhpur and Udaipur from the capital of Karnataka.

How Many Aircraft does Air India Express have?

The pocket-friendly carrier currently operates 115 aircraft, which are used to connect more than 500 daily flights to 17 international and 43 domestic destinations. From Delhi’s Indira Gandhi International Airport, Air India Express flies over 400 flights every week. The operation connects India’s capital with 24 domestic destinations with direct flights. The airline also offers over 60 flights from Hindon Airport, located in Ghaziabad, part of the National Capital Region (NCR).
